DoW Melanoma Research Program Melanoma Academy Scholar Award
Agency: Dept. of the Army -- USAMRAA
Assistance Listings: 12.420 -- Military Medical Research and Development
Description
Summary: Supports the addition of independent, early career investigators (Scholars) who are no more than seven years from their initial faculty appointment to the Melanoma Research Program (MRP) Melanoma Academy. The Melanoma Academy is a unique, interactive virtual academy focused on bringing together established investigators and Scholars to develop a network of successful, highly productive melanoma researchers in a collaborative research and career development environment.
Distinctive Features:
· This award mechanism focuses on both the Scholar’s research and career potential in the melanoma field.
· Scholars must designate a Career Guide. The Career Guide must have a track record of successful mentorship coupled with a strong record of funding and publications in melanoma.
· Preliminary data are not required.
Funding Details: The Congressionally Directed Medical Research Programs expects to allot roughly $1.54M to fund approximately two Melanoma Academy Scholar Award applications with total cost caps of $0.77M per award. The maximum period of performance is 3 years. It is anticipated that awards made from this fiscal year 2026 (FY26) funding opportunity will be funded with FY26 funds, which will expire for use on September 30, 2032. Awards supported with FY26 funds will be made no later than September 30, 2027.
